ColdFire: Fix alignment issue after CONFIG_IDENT_STRING in start.S

When the version_string function in start.S is not 4-byte align,
it will cause the compiler generates "unaligned opcodes detected
in executable segment". This issue affects all ColdFire CPUs.
By adding .align 4 after CONFIG_IDENT_STRING, it will pad 0's if
it is not aligned.
